About the role

Provides direct patient care services, including monitoring vital signs and assisting with daily tasks under the supervision of a registered nurse. Maintains a clean and safe environment by stocking supplies, cleaning equipment, and adhering to infection control protocols.

  • Positions: JOB SUMMARY Provides patient care services, cleans, maintains and stocks supplies and equipment and applies the principles of standard precautions and infection control in a variety of settings. The Technical Assistant demonstrates the knowledge and skills necessary to provide services appropriate for the population assigned. The Technical Assistant will receive assignments as delegated by the RN. The Technical Assistant will be able to access data reflective of the patient’s status and report the information needed to identify each patient’s needs relative to this information. The Technical Assistant will provide care based on established policies and procedures. The Technical Assistant performs clerical, phlebotomy, safety attendant and other duties as assigned within their scope.

Market context

Nightshift Med/Surg roles need practical support skills

In Virginia, Med/Surg nightshift Technical Assistant roles are often competitive because hospitals need dependable support staff who can communicate clearly, work overnight, and handle routine clinical tasks. Candidates with healthcare experience, phlebotomy, and medical terminology knowledge may stand out, especially when paired with strong verbal and written communication.
